-
1.
公开(公告)号:US07724664B2
公开(公告)日:2010-05-25
申请号:US10478373
申请日:2002-06-14
申请人: John L Adams , Avril J Smith
发明人: John L Adams , Avril J Smith
IPC分类号: G08C15/00
CPC分类号: H04L47/10 , H04L47/12 , H04L47/31 , H04L47/323
摘要: A packet network node and method of operating a packet network node are disclosed. Conventional packet network nodes react to congestion in the packet network by dropping packets in a manner which is perceived by users to be indiscriminate. In embodiments of the present invention, communication sources precede communications with a start packet which contains a communication identifier also carried within subsequent packets of the communication. The packet network node makes an entry in a vulnerable communications table (6.4) on receipt of such a start packet. After an amount of time, and often before the cessation of a communication, such entries are removed from the vulnerable communications table. On the onset of congestion, the packet network node disclosed herein deletes packets in communications identified in the vulnerable communications table. This provides a congestion alleviation method which is less annoying to users since communications that have been in existence for longer are less susceptible to component packets being deleted.
摘要翻译: 公开了分组网络节点和操作分组网络节点的方法。 传统的分组网络节点通过以用户不感兴趣的方式丢弃分组来分组分组网络中的拥塞。 在本发明的实施例中,通信源在与包含通信标识符的起始分组通信之前,该起始分组还包括在通信的后续分组内也携带的通信标识符。 分组网络节点在接收到这样的开始分组时,在易受攻击的通信表中进行输入(6.4)。 经过一段时间后,通常在停止通信之前,这些条目将从易受攻击的通信表中删除。 在拥塞开始时,本文公开的分组网络节点删除在脆弱通信表中标识的通信中的分组。 这提供了一种对用户来说不那么恼人的拥塞减轻方法,因为已经存在更长时间的通信不太容易被组件分组删除。
-
公开(公告)号:US07035211B1
公开(公告)日:2006-04-25
申请号:US08983268
申请日:1997-09-10
申请人: Avril J. Smith , John L. Adams
发明人: Avril J. Smith , John L. Adams
IPC分类号: G01R31/08
CPC分类号: H04L12/5602 , H04L2012/5615 , H04L2012/563 , H04L2012/5632 , H04L2012/5635 , H04L2012/5636 , H04L2012/5638 , H04L2012/5639 , H04Q11/0478
摘要: In a broadband switching system for the switching of asynchronously transferred cells of data, a dynamic bandwidth controller (DBC) controls the application of data cells at an input port of the system, the data cells being supplied by a number of transmitting end-stations. The DBC detects incoming cells, identifies the source of the cells, provides buffering for the cells, and controls the output of the cells to the system switches according to a current cell rate (CR) assigned to the cells from the respective source. The system also includes a connection admission (CAC) module which determines bandwidth available in the system. The DBC and CAC operate together to maintain a permanent virtual path of a predetermined minimum bandwidth through the system and allocate additional bandwidth on demand up to a maximum. The additional bandwidth allocated to the path can be automatically removed or reduced of it is not used by the source. Feedback to the source can be provided to prevent cells being supplied at a rate which would result in significant cell loss due to the limitation of bandwidth available for the path in the system.
摘要翻译: 在用于切换异步传输的数据单元的宽带交换系统中,动态带宽控制器(DBC)控制在系统的输入端口处的数据单元的应用,数据单元由多个发送端站提供。 DBC检测传入的单元,识别单元的源,为单元提供缓冲,并根据从相应源分配给单元的当前单元速率(CR)来控制单元到系统开关的输出。 该系统还包括确定系统中可用带宽的连接准入(CAC)模块。 DBC和CAC一起运行,以通过系统维持预定最小带宽的永久虚拟路径,并根据需求分配额外的带宽,直到最大值。 分配给路径的额外带宽可以自动删除或减少,不会被源使用。 可以提供对源的反馈以防止以由于系统中的路径可用的带宽的限制而导致显着的信元丢失的速率提供信元。
-
公开(公告)号:US06452905B1
公开(公告)日:2002-09-17
申请号:US08913270
申请日:1998-05-04
申请人: Avril J Smith , John L Adams
发明人: Avril J Smith , John L Adams
IPC分类号: H04J316
CPC分类号: H04L12/5602 , H04L2012/5615 , H04L2012/5632 , H04L2012/5635 , H04L2012/5636 , H04L2012/5639 , H04L2012/5649 , H04Q11/0478
摘要: In a broadband switching system for the switching of asynchronously transferred cells of data, a dynamic bandwidth controller (DBC) controls the application of data cells to an input port of the system. The data cells are supplied by a number of transmitting end-systems. When an end-system begins transmitting data cells, the DBC detects the presence of incoming cells and requests bandwidth from a connection admission control (CAC) forming part of the system. The switching system stores a table associating a number of signal sources connected to the input port with respective predetermined maximum transmission times and maximum transmission rates for the sources. When arrival of cells at the input port from one of the source is detected, the DBC and CAC operate together to allocate sufficient bandwidth in the switching system to allow the respective message size to be transmitted within the respective maximum transmission time. A guaranteed minimum rate of transmission is also guaranteed for the source.
摘要翻译: 在用于切换异步传输的数据单元的宽带交换系统中,动态带宽控制器(DBC)控制数据信元到系统的输入端口的应用。 数据信元由许多发送端系统提供。 当终端系统开始发送数据单元时,DBC检测入站单元的存在,并从构成系统一部分的连接许可控制(CAC)请求带宽。 切换系统存储将连接到输入端口的信号源的数量与各个预定的最大传输时间和源的最大传输速率相关联的表格。 当检测到来自一个源的信元到达输入端口时,DBC和CAC一起工作以在交换系统中分配足够的带宽,以允许相应的最大传输时间内发送相应的消息大小。 保证最低传输速率也能得到保证。
-
公开(公告)号:US06222823B1
公开(公告)日:2001-04-24
申请号:US08999749
申请日:1997-09-10
申请人: Avril J. Smith , John L. Adams
发明人: Avril J. Smith , John L. Adams
IPC分类号: G06F1100
CPC分类号: H04L12/5602 , H04L2012/5615 , H04L2012/563 , H04L2012/5632 , H04L2012/5635 , H04L2012/5636 , H04L2012/5639 , H04L2012/5651 , H04Q11/0478
摘要: In a broadband switching system for the switching of asynchronously transferred cells of data, a dynamic bandwidth controller (DBC) controls the application of data cells to an input port of the system. Data cells are supplied by a number of transmitting end-systems. When an end-system begins transmitting data cells, the DBC detects the presence of incoming cells and requests bandwidth from a connection admission control (CAC) forming part of the system. The switching system stores a table associating a number of signal sources connected to the ingress with respective predetermined transmission bandwidths and, preferably also, maximum delay times. When arrival of cells from one of the sources at the input port is detected, the DBC sends a request signal for the relevant predetermined bandwidth to the CAC and delays transmission of the cells until at least the predetermined bandwidth is allocated. This delay is typically effected by sending a cell rate indicator signal back to the input port for placing the source in a halt mode. If no allocation of bandwidth has occurred before the respective maximum delay time, bandwidth is allocated by robbing bandwidth form other signal sources.
摘要翻译: 在用于切换异步传输的数据单元的宽带交换系统中,动态带宽控制器(DBC)控制数据信元到系统的输入端口的应用。 数据信元由许多发送终端系统提供。 当终端系统开始发送数据单元时,DBC检测入站单元的存在,并从构成系统一部分的连接许可控制(CAC)请求带宽。 交换系统存储将连接到入口的多个信号源与相应的预定传输带宽相关联的表,并且还优选地存储最大延迟时间。 当检测到来自输入端口中的一个源的小区到达时,DBC向CAC发送针对相关预定带宽的请求信号,并延迟小区的传输,直到分配了至少预定带宽。 通常通过将单元速率指示符信号发送回输入端口以使源处于停止模式来实现该延迟。 如果在相应的最大延迟时间之前没有发生带宽分配,则通过从其他信号源抢夺带宽来分配带宽。
-
-
-